“In a newly released video a car being driven by former LSU wide receiver Kyren Lacy can be seen nearly 100 yards behind a fatal crash that killed a 78 year old man last December. Lacy's car is seen on the video approaching and driving around the deadly accident. Lacy was later charged with negligent homicide, felony hit and run and reckless operation of a vehicle in the case. Lacy committed suicide one day before a grand jury hearing in his case.”
